Python Magazine #8 - Maj 2008

Oficjalna strona Stowarzyszenia Polska Grupa Użytkowników Pythona

Python Magazine #8 - Maj 2008

Handling Configuration Files with ConfigObj
ConfigObj jest potężnym i elastycznym narzędziem do przetwarzania plików konfiguracyjnych, odpowiednim dla wielu zastosowań. Artykuł przedstawia podstawowe zastosowanie plików konfiguracyjnych, oraz kilka bardziej zaawansowanych rzeczy, które sprawiają, że wybór ConfigObj jest słuszną decyzją dla Twojej aplikacji.

LDAP backed initScripts in Python
Jak często musiałeś poprawiać czyjś skrypt init? Być może aplikacja, która zakupiła Twoja firma nie posiadała w ogóle takiego skryptu, lub hostujesz aplikacje rozwijaną "w domu", a zespół deweloperów nie widzi potrzeby stworzenia skryptu zarządzającego uruchomienia. Co jeśli mógłbyś zarządzać wszystkimi dodanymi przez siebie skryptami init za pomocą pojedynczego skryptu napisanego w Pythonie i przechowywać konfigurację bezpośrednio w serwerze LDAP?

Learning Python with PyGame: The Simplest Thing that Can Possibly Work
Ładne zdjęcia i grafiki inspirowały deweloperów od lat. Mając to na uwadze powstał ten kurs dla niecierpliwych. Otrzymasz coś zabawnego, działającego na ekranie w zaledwie kilka minut. Od tego miejsca będziesz ulepszać i uczyć się niektórych koncepcji programowania, wykorzystując do tego bibliotekę graficzną PyGame.

Writing a Simple Interpreter/Compiler with Pyparsing
Czy kiedykolwiek chciałeś stworzyć swój własny język programowania? Może nie jakiś potężny i bogaty jak C++ albo Java, ale prosty język poleceń do kontrolowania aplikacji, tworzenia grafów lub form, lub do interakcji ze strona www. Cała magia polega na zaprojektowaniu komend, słów kluczowych i składni Twojego nowego języka. Następnym krokiem jest napisanie parsera, który zamieni to co napiszesz w Twoim języku w wykonywalny kod. Ten artykuł pokazuje podstawowe sposoby na stworzenie parsera i interpretera dla Twojego własnego języka programowania.

Introducing Descriptors and Properties
Klasy nowego stylu zostały dodane do Pythona w wersji 2.2. Z tymi nowymi stylami klas pojawiły się również deskryptory i właściwości. Do czego one służą? Jakie mają zastosowanie? Ten artykuł odpowie Ci na zadane pytania.

Dodał: Krzysztof Korościk, Kategorie: Python Magazine
Data: 2008-07-23 15:24:03


Copyright © 2007-2014 by Polish Python Coders Group
Język programowania Python  Open Source

Powered by Pigmej CMSv.0.2
Hosted by DmTEC